About Robert Ellison

Robert taught in Texas for 14 years before moving to West Virginia in the summer of 2009. His research specialty is sermon rhetoric. He is the director of Marshall's Center for Sermon Studies; the founding editor of Sermon Studies, a peer-reviewed open access journal; and the curator of the Library of Appalachian Preaching, an online collection of sermons and other addresses delivered within Appalachia, or elsewhere by preachers with ties to the Appalachian region.
